The plant forms dense bushy mounds up to 40 cm in height. The flowers have a purple-pink shade with a characteristic light eye in the center, and the size of the inflorescences varies from 1.75 to 2.8 inches.
The variety has high resistance to summer heat and powdery mildew. Flowering continues from spring to late autumn. Due to its sturdy branches and compact upright shape, the plant is optimal for cultivation in patio pots, window boxes, and landscaping.
